在线咨询
eetop公众号 创芯大讲堂 创芯人才网
切换到宽版

EETOP 创芯网论坛 (原名:电子顶级开发网)

手机号码,快捷登录

手机号码,快捷登录

找回密码

  登录   注册  

快捷导航
搜帖子
查看: 5434|回复: 8

[求助] encounter 放置 spare cell的问题

[复制链接]
发表于 2016-4-22 14:21:37 | 显示全部楼层 |阅读模式

马上注册,结交更多好友,享用更多功能,让你轻松玩转社区。

您需要 登录 才可以下载或查看,没有账号?注册

x
本帖最后由 地古牛 于 2016-4-22 14:41 编辑

现在用encounter摆放一些sparecell.
命令如下:

1.createSpareModule -moduleName eco -cell {AND OR OAI AIO DFF BUF .....}
2.placeSpareModule -moduleName eco -numModule 30
   然后结果是这样的
3.PNG
看起来是分为了30个格子(格子被我删了几个,大概就是这样的),每个格子都用来放之前定义的sparecell
3.specifySpareGate -inst spr*
  反馈回来的信息:
1.PNG
看起来是找到了这些cell,并设置为sparecell

4.placeDesign
结果如下:
microMsg.1461228559959.jpg

放置了30个名为eco 的module,每个module内包含多个inst(就是之前定义的AND OR OAI AIO DFF BUF .....),但是这些inst在每一个格子里都很拥挤的放在一起了,不是均匀的摆放。

我尝试了多种设置,也是这个结果。
5.分析原因:
UG上有一个说明
2.PNG
If spare cell in the netlist are grouped into modules,the software places the modules in a grid fashion in the core area.
估计是这个原因。

6.求助
a.怎样实现每一个格子都均匀的摆放
b.如果有好的参考,多谢指教
 楼主| 发表于 2016-4-25 20:50:06 | 显示全部楼层
顶一顶
发表于 2018-8-29 14:19:39 | 显示全部楼层
回复 1# 地古牛


    你好!你的问题解决了吗?我想请教一下,前端加如了spare cell的module,我如何把它分别放在想要放的位置呢?能整体一起移动吗?目前好像只能一个cell一个cell的移动,如果module里的cell多,这也不是个办法啊,所以请教一下,感谢!
发表于 2019-6-14 15:20:55 | 显示全部楼层
楼主怎么解决的?目前我也遇到类似的问题,在开始摆放的时候spare cell摆放的挺开的,每次优化都会将spare集中,最后都跑一起去了,怎么让他分散的时候不动呢?
发表于 2019-10-10 14:30:43 | 显示全部楼层
请问楼主这个问题解决了吗?
发表于 2019-10-10 17:10:50 | 显示全部楼层
对你的spr_14这类module设置module padding会不会有帮助?等到优化以后再解除。
发表于 2023-8-10 14:11:52 | 显示全部楼层

请问楼主这个问题解决了吗
发表于 2023-12-5 19:53:21 | 显示全部楼层
楼主的问题解决了吗?我最后是把spare cell的module去除了,全部放在一整个module了,specifySpareGate,然后全部零散摆开了。并没有达到希望的。。。
发表于 2023-12-5 20:50:08 | 显示全部楼层
spare gate还是需要自己写脚本摆放,根据spare module的size 和module里spare inst的数目,划分成均匀的小方格,每个小方格的中心位置摆一个inst,然后refinePlace就可以实现了。
您需要登录后才可以回帖 登录 | 注册

本版积分规则

关闭

站长推荐 上一条 /2 下一条


小黑屋| 手机版| 关于我们| 联系我们| 在线咨询| 隐私声明| EETOP 创芯网
( 京ICP备:10050787号 京公网安备:11010502037710 )

GMT+8, 2024-11-22 08:31 , Processed in 0.024337 second(s), 9 queries , Gzip On, Redis On.

eetop公众号 创芯大讲堂 创芯人才网
快速回复 返回顶部 返回列表